A term commonly used in business where a team member is placing unnecessary barriers in the way of completing a tast, usually due to a lack of experience or an unwillingness to complete the task itself. This in turn reduces the colleague or manager to shout JFDI as a more politically correct method of saying 'JUST F****** DO IT!'
Team Member 1 - Oh but we can't do that because the reports weren't filed and we need to place a full request within 3 days of the initial incident and I haven't had a cup of tea!

Team member 2 - JFDI!
